Installation begins with soil percolation testing to determine the ground's natural filtration capacity, a critical step that dictates drain field size and placement.


The system uses gravity or pumps to direct household wastewater into a watertight underground tank where solids settle and liquid effluent flows into a drain field for natural soil filtration. Site evaluation includes engineering design to comply with local health department regulations, followed by excavation, tank placement, connection of drainage lines from the building to the tank and drain field, and final backfill with system testing. Proper installation ensures correct capacity, appropriate drainage slopes, and adequate soil treatment capabilities that prevent backup risks and groundwater contamination.

Why Installation Standards Determine System Lifespan

Correct installation depends on matching tank volume to daily wastewater output, positioning the drain field at precise depth and slope angles for gravity flow, and using soil percolation rates to size the absorption area. The tank must be perfectly level to allow solids to settle evenly in the bottom while scum rises to the top, creating a clarified middle layer that flows to the drain field. Inlet and outlet baffles prevent floating scum from exiting the tank and entering distribution pipes.



After completion, the system operates invisibly—wastewater exits the home through a single main line into the tank, where solids remain while liquid effluent moves through perforated pipes into gravel-lined trenches for soil absorption. You see no pooling water on the lawn surface, smell no odors near the drain field, and experience normal drainage from all household fixtures. Carter Septic, LLC performs final water flow testing through home plumbing to confirm the system handles peak usage loads without surfacing.


Installation timelines vary based on soil conditions, excavation access, and required engineering approvals from county health departments. Rocky or clay-heavy soils may require alternative drain field configurations or sand mound systems to achieve adequate filtration. Systems designed for high water tables in parts of Versailles and Georgetown often incorporate raised bed drain fields to maintain separation distance between effluent and groundwater.

Questions Property Owners Ask Before Installation

Septic installation involves multiple regulatory steps and site-specific engineering decisions that affect long-term system performance and property use.

  • What determines the size of the septic tank and drain field?

    Tank volume is calculated based on the number of bedrooms in the home, which serves as a proxy for daily wastewater generation, while drain field size depends on soil percolation test results that measure how quickly the ground absorbs liquid.

  • How does soil type in Frankfort affect installation requirements?

    Clay-rich soils common in central Kentucky percolate slowly, requiring larger drain field areas or engineered sand fill systems to achieve the necessary absorption rate and prevent effluent from surfacing during wet weather.

  • When should installation happen relative to home construction?

    The system is typically installed after the foundation is complete but before final landscaping, allowing heavy equipment access and preventing compaction damage to the drain field from construction traffic.

  • What permits are required before installation begins?

    Local health departments issue permits after reviewing engineered system designs, soil test results, and site plans to verify compliance with setback distances from wells, property lines, and surface water.

  • How long does a properly installed system last before major repairs are needed?

    Tanks themselves can function for decades if structurally sound, but drain field longevity depends on soil conditions, pumping frequency, and household water use patterns, with many systems operating twenty to thirty years before field replacement becomes necessary.
